**Job Description**
This project focuses on applying digital health technology to study the contribution of sleep and circadian disturbance to brain function, neuropsychiatric symptoms, and behavior in people living with dementia. The successful candidate will work across various tasks and research methods to evaluate, develop, and implement technology for longitudinal assessment in the home environment.
